Summary:
|
Atomic interactions such as authentication, communication, or object manipulation, depend on a variety of enabling services to operate effectively. These include but are not limited to identity management systems, real-time communication protocols and accessibility tools (e.g., screen readers, speech recognition). By modularizing these services, the framework ensures that interaction logic remains consistent while allowing services to be updated, replaced or extended without disrupting the user experience. This separation of concerns supports scalability, technical flexibility and platform independence.
